In this episode, Deborah Winters, founder of Deborah Winters Coaching LLC, shares the deeply personal journey that led her from a career in media research to becoming a licensed clinical therapist, parent coach, and author — all while raising two young children.
Deborah didn’t follow a straight line. She left a successful career while pregnant with her first daughter, went back to school with a nine-month-old at home, and spent nearly a decade completing her clinical hours and certifications. By the time she finished, her daughter was nine — a reminder that meaningful growth often happens slowly, behind the scenes.
What makes her story especially powerful is how motherhood shaped her professional clarity. Working with children showed her that real change doesn’t start in institutions — it starts at home. That insight pushed her to focus on parents, develop her PCN Method (Perspective, Communication, Nurture), and eventually build a coaching practice and write Building Your House of Harmony.
